/* updated: 2023-03-29 */

/*
DF
Colors :: #6a11c2; :: fialova
color: #a8aab3; :: šedá  
*/

/* log
2023-12-11 :: Cleaned
*/

/* BODY */

* { color: white; }
body { background-color: #131513; }
body { background-color: #121212; background-color: rgba(0,0,0,0.95); }

/* OBECNÉ PRVKY */

#content.rubrika { background: linear-gradient(to bottom, rgba(106, 17, 194, 0.2) 0%, rgba(106, 17, 194, 0) 700px); }
#content_section_rubrika_uvod hr { border: 0px; border-top: 1px solid #a8aab3; border-top: 1px solid rgba(255,255,255,0.15); }

/* RESPO PRIPRAVA */

/* LAYOUT */

#content_section_rest { background-color: black; }
#content.rubrika #content_section_rest { background-color: transparent; }
#content_section_rest .content_section_in { }

/* OBECNÉ */

/* ERRORS */

div.errors { background-color: red; }
div.errors ul li { color: white; }
div.errors_green { background-color: green; }
div.errors_green ul li { color: white; }

/* LISTA */

.lista_nav * { color: #6a11c2; }

/* NADPISY */

/* ZAHLAVI */

#zahlavi { background-color: black; }

/* MENU */

/* SLOUPEC */

/* PATICKA */

#paticka .box_paticka .container_submenu .box { border-left: 1px solid white; }

/* COPYRIGHT */

#copyright * { color: rgba(255,255,255,0.4) }

/* TINYMCE */

.tinymce_formatovani * { color: rgba(255,255,255,0.8); }
.tinymce_formatovani h2 { color: white; }
.tinymce_formatovani h3 { color: white; }
.tinymce_formatovani a { color: #6a11c2; border-bottom: 1px solid #6a11c2; }
.tinymce_formatovani a:hover { border-bottom: 0px; }

.tinymce_formatovani blockquote { background-color: rgba(255,255,255,0.1); }

.tinymce_formatovani div.imgPoznamka { color: #a8aab3; }

.tinymce_formatovani div.partnerTXT { background-color: rgba(255,255,255,0.1); }
.tinymce_formatovani div.partnerTXTx * { color: #a8aab3; }

.tinymce_formatovani table.Fotka-Titulek { background-color: rgba(255,255,255,0.1); }

/* SITEMAP */

ul.sitemap a { border-bottom: 1px solid white; }
ul.sitemap a:hover { border-bottom: 0px solid white; }

/* AKTUALITY :: LAYOUT */

/* FORM */

/* FORM :: PATIČKA  */

/* ADMINTABLE */

.boxtable { background-color: rgba(0,0,0,0.07); }

/* SECTIONS :: #content_section_header_tags */

#content_section_header_tags ul li:first-child { color: #6a11c2; }

/* SECTIONS :: #content_section_main .column_left .box_main */

#content_section_main .column_left .box_main { border-bottom: 1px solid #2a2c2a; }
#content_section_main .column_left .box_main div.perex { color: #a8aab3; }
#content_section_main .column_left .box_main div.perex * { color: #a8aab3; }
#content_section_main .column_left .box_main div.lista .box.rubrika a { color: #6a11c2; }
#content_section_main .column_left .box_main div.lista .box.autor {  }

#content_section_main .column_left .box_main_low .container { border-bottom: 1px solid #2a2c2a; }
#content_section_main .column_left .box_main_low .container:nth-child(2) { border-bottom: 0px; }
#content_section_main .column_left .box_main_low div.lista .box.rubrika a { color: #6a11c2; }
#content_section_main .column_left .box_main_low div.lista .box.autor {  }

#content_section_main .column_middle .box_middle .container { border-bottom: 1px solid #2a2c2a; }
#content_section_main .column_middle .box_middle .container:nth-child(8) { border-bottom: 0px; }
#content_section_main .column_middle .box_middle div.lista .box.rubrika a { color: #6a11c2; }
#content_section_main .column_middle .box_middle div.lista .box.autor {  }

#content_section_main .column_right .box_right .container { border-bottom: 1px solid #2a2c2a; }
#content_section_main .column_right .box_right .container:nth-child(2) { border-bottom: 0px; }
#content_section_main .column_right .box_right div.lista .box.rubrika a { color: #6a11c2; }
#content_section_main .column_right .box_right div.lista .box.autor {  }

#content_section_rest .column_left .box_main .container { border-bottom: 1px solid #2a2c2a; }
#content_section_rest .column_left .box_main .container:last-child { border: 0px;  }
#_content_section_rest .column_left .box_main .container:nth-child(2) { border-bottom: 0px; }
#content_section_rest .column_left .box_main div.perex { color: #a8aab3; }
#content_section_rest .column_left .box_main div.perex * { color: #a8aab3; }
#content_section_rest .column_left .box_main div.lista .box.rubrika a { color: #6a11c2; }
#content_section_rest .column_left .box_main div.lista .box.autor {  }

#content_section_rest .column_right .box_right { background-color: rgba(255,255,255,0.05); }
#content_section_rest .column_right .container { border-bottom: 1px solid #2a2c2a; }

#_xxcontent_section_rest .column_right .container:nth-child(2) { border-bottom: 0px; }

#content_section_podclankem .box_main .container_ { border-bottom: 1px solid rgba(255,255,255,0.2); }
#content_section_podclankem .box_main .container:last-child .container_ { border-bottom: 0px solid rgba(255,255,255,0.2); }
#content_section_podclankem div.lista a { color: #6a11c2; }
#content_section_podclankem .perex { color: #a8aab3; }
#content_section_podclankem .perex * { color: #a8aab3; }
#content_section_podclankem .readmore a { background-color: #6a11c2; color: white;  }

/* CLANEK */

#column_left .obsahclanku { border-top: 1px solid rgba(255,255,255,0.2); border-left: 1px solid rgba(255,255,255,0.2); }
#column_left .obsahclanku ul li span { color: rgba(255,255,255,0.2) } /* ul.partner */
#column_left .obsahclanku ul.partneritems li a { color: red; } /* ul.partner */

#content_container_clanek_standard #content_obsah .stranka_perex * { color: #a8aab3; }
#content_container_clanek_standard #content_obsah .stranka_perex p {  }

.container_clanek_meta span:first-child { color: rgba(255,255,255,0.8); }
.container_clanek_meta span:first-child * { color: rgba(255,255,255,0.8); }
.container_clanek_meta span:nth-child(2) { color: #a8aab3; }

.article_fotky_skycraper .popisek { color: #a8aab3; } 

.stranka_doporucujeme li { color: #a8aab3; }
.stranka_doporucujeme a { color: #6a11c2; }

.stranka_tagy { border-top: 1px solid rgba(255,255,255,0.2); border-bottom: 1px solid rgba(255,255,255,0.2); }
.stranka_tagy a { color: #6a11c2; border-bottom: 1px solid #6a11c2; }

.stranka_autor { border-bottom: 1px solid rgba(255,255,255,0.2); }
.stranka_autor .autor_desc div { color: #a8aab3; border-left: 1px solid rgba(255,255,255,0.2); }
